Water

Other Names: Aqua; H2O; Eau; Aqueous; Acqua
Function: Solvent

1. Definition Water:

Water is a common ingredient in cosmetics, used as a solvent to dissolve other ingredients, as a carrier for active ingredients, and to provide hydration and moisture to the skin.

2. Use:

Water is a crucial component in cosmetics as it helps to create the desired texture and consistency of products. It also serves as a medium for other ingredients to mix together effectively and evenly. Additionally, water helps to hydrate the skin and improve the overall feel and application of cosmetic products.

3. Usage Water:

When using cosmetics that contain water, it is important to be mindful of the expiration date and storage conditions. Water-based products are susceptible to bacterial growth, so it is essential to avoid contaminating the product by using clean hands or tools when applying. It is also recommended to store water-based cosmetics in a cool, dry place to prevent the growth of mold and bacteria.

Butyrospermum Parkii (Shea) Butter

Other Names: Butyrospermum Parkii (Shea Butter)

1. Definition Butyrospermum Parkii (Shea) Butter:

Butyrospermum Parkii (Shea) Butter is a natural fat extracted from the nuts of the African shea tree. It is rich in vitamins and fatty acids, making it a popular ingredient in skincare and cosmetic products.

2. Use:

Shea butter is known for its moisturizing and nourishing properties, making it a popular choice for hydrating dry skin. It is often used in creams, lotions, lip balms, and hair products to help improve skin elasticity and promote a healthy glow. Shea butter is also believed to have anti-inflammatory and anti-aging benefits, making it a versatile ingredient in various cosmetic formulations.

3. Usage Butyrospermum Parkii (Shea) Butter:

When using products containing Shea butter, it is important to perform a patch test before applying it to a larger area of skin, especially if you have sensitive skin or allergies. Shea butter is generally safe for most people, but some individuals may experience allergic reactions such as itching, redness, or irritation. It is recommended to consult with a dermatologist before using products with Shea butter if you have any concerns about potential reactions.

Acacia Decurrens/Jojoba/Sunflower Seed Wax Polyglyceryl-3 Esters

Other Names: Acacia Decurrens/Jojoba/Sunflower Seed/Polyglyceryl-3 Esters

1. Definition Acacia Decurrens/Jojoba/Sunflower Seed Wax Polyglyceryl-3 Esters:

Acacia Decurrens/Jojoba/Sunflower Seed Wax Polyglyceryl-3 Esters is a natural plant-derived wax ester blend that is commonly used in cosmetics as an emulsifier and thickening agent. It is a combination of esters derived from Acacia Decurrens, Jojoba, and Sunflower Seed waxes.

2. Use:

Acacia Decurrens/Jojoba/Sunflower Seed Wax Polyglyceryl-3 Esters is used in cosmetics to stabilize emulsions, improve texture, and enhance the overall feel of the product. It is often found in creams, lotions, and other skincare formulations where it helps to create a smooth and luxurious consistency.

3. Usage Acacia Decurrens/Jojoba/Sunflower Seed Wax Polyglyceryl-3 Esters:

When using products containing Acacia Decurrens/Jojoba/Sunflower Seed Wax Polyglyceryl-3 Esters, it is important to follow the manufacturer's recommended guidelines for application. While this ingredient is generally considered safe for use in cosmetics, some individuals may have sensitivities or allergies to plant-derived ingredients. It is always recommended to perform a patch test before using a new product to ensure compatibility with your skin.

Dicaprylyl Carbonate

Other Names: CETIOL CC
Function: Skin Conditioning, Emollient

1. Definition Dicaprylyl Carbonate:

Dicaprylyl Carbonate is a synthetic ingredient commonly used in cosmetics as an emollient and skin conditioning agent. It is derived from caprylic acid, a fatty acid found in coconut oil, and carbonic acid. Dicaprylyl Carbonate is a clear, colorless liquid with a lightweight texture that helps to moisturize and soften the skin.

2. Use:

Dicaprylyl Carbonate is used in a wide range of cosmetic products, including moisturizers, sunscreens, foundations, and hair care products. It is known for its ability to provide a silky smooth feel to the skin without leaving a greasy residue. Dicaprylyl Carbonate also helps to improve the spreadability of products and enhance the overall texture.

3. Usage Dicaprylyl Carbonate:

Dicaprylyl Carbonate is typically used in concentrations ranging from 1-20% in cosmetic formulations. It is suitable for all skin types, including sensitive skin, and is often included in products designed for dry or dehydrated skin. When using products containing Dicaprylyl Carbonate, it is important to patch test first to ensure compatibility with your skin. As with any cosmetic ingredient, discontinue use if irritation occurs.
